Tony McCoy was among the prizes again just hours after missing out on the shortlist for the BBC Sports Personality of the Year award.
McCoy won the National Hunt jockey honour at racing's Derby Awards.
Paul Nicholls took the trainer's equivalent, while rider Ryan Moore and Marcus Tregoning won the Flat versions.
McCoy, 11-times the champion jump jockey, had earlier failed to make the 10-strong shortlist for the BBC prize, in which he came third in 2002.
Other winners at the 40th annual Horserace Writers & Photographers' Association awards included Brian Meehan, named top international trainer.
The 15-times champion National Hunt trainer Martin Pipe, who retired earlier in the year, received the President's Trophy
And another newly-retired trainer, Ginger McCain, was given the George Ennor Trophy for outstanding achievement following a career which included four Grand National wins.
Clifford Baker, who works for Nicholls, and John Wilsoncroft, an employee of Rae Guest, won the Stable Staff of the Year award.
They both received a £500 cheque from sponsors Blue Square.
